Product
PXI-2512, 7-Channel, 10 A PXI Signal Insertion Switch Module
778572-12
-
7-Channel, 10 A PXI Signal Insertion Switch Module—The PXI‑2512 fault insertion unit (FIU) is designed for hardware‑in‑the‑loop (HIL) applications and electronic reliability tests. Each module has a set of feedthrough channels that you can open or short to one or more fault buses. You can use this architecture to simulate open or interrupted connections as well as shorts between pins, shorts to battery voltages, and shorts to ground on a per-channel basis. When controlled with the LabVIEW Real-Time Module, the PXI‑2512 is ideal for validating the integrity of control systems including engine control units (ECUs) and full authority digital engine controls

Jaguar Oxygen Sensor
KS60113 - Jaguar
-
Konstar Electric Industrial Co., Ltd
An oxygen sensor, also known as a lambda sensor, continually detects the oxygen content in the exhaust gases of an engine. The oxygen sensor output signal informs the vehicle's ECU (Electronic Control Unit) whether the AFR (Air-Fuel Ratio) is lean or rich. Based on this, the ECU adjusts the amount of fuel injected into the engine to achieve an optimal AFR.

Product
PXIe-8521, 4-Port, 100BASE-T1 PXI Automotive Ethernet Interface Module
786771-01
-
PXIe, 4-Port, 100BASE-T1 PXI Automotive Ethernet Interface Module - The PXIe-8521 is a 100BASE-T1 unshielded twisted pair (UTP) Automotive Ethernet interface for developing applications with the NI‑XNET driver. The PXIe-8521 is ideal for developing applications that require … Automotive Ethernet to test and validate automotive electronic control units (ECUs). The interface provides up to four independent endpoints or up to two network terminal access points (TAPs). It features onboard hardware timestamping and can act as up to four separate 802.1AS masters or slaves, which allows it to synchronize with an external network as well as the rest of a PXI system. The PXIe-8521 also provides LEDs on the front panel so that you can monitor the network link and activity.

Product
PXI Signal Insertion Switch Module
-
PXI Signal Insertion Switch Modules, also known as fault insertion units (FIUs), provide a set of feedthrough channels, which make the switch transparent to the system when closed. You can open or short these channels to one of two fault buses, allowing you to simulate open or interrupted connections as well as shorts between pins, shorts to battery voltages, and shorts to ground on a per-channel basis. When controlled with the LabVIEW Real-Time Module, the PXI Signal Insertion Switch Module can validate the integrity of control systems including engine control units (ECUs) and full authority digital engine controls (FADECs). You can also use the FIU models for hardware-in-the-loop (HIL) applications and electronic reliability tests.

Product
Automated Calibration
ORION
-
ORION automates the process of characterization and calibration of engines. It facilitates the calibration process by taking control of both the ECU calibration system and the test cell control system to run experiments as part of an automated calibration process. With connectivity to IAV’s EasyDOE, Mathworks’ MBC Toolbox and other DOE tools, ORION provides an extremely powerful environment for mapping an engine and generating the Engine Management System calibration tables. The modular design means the product can be configured to a users’ specific requirements and work practices, rather than having to adhere to rigid methodologies dictated by prescriptive software.

Product
PXI FlexRay Interface Module
-
PXI FlexRay Interface Modules provide two fully functional FlexRay interfaces, allowing an individual electronic control unit (ECU) to be connected to the interface when other cold-start nodes are not available. You also can use the interfaces individually to connect two separate FlexRay networks while maintaining full performance on each interface. PXI FlexRay Interface Modules work well in applications such as hardware-in-the-loop (HIL) simulation, rapid control prototyping, bus monitoring, and automation control.
